TV app on Mac won't play library

Hi,

So Ive just bought a Macbook Air and Im trying to play my library of TV shows on the TV app.

Every time I press play on a video in my library, it will bring up the video player with a black screen (as if its loading the content) then disappear within a second. No sound would play, no video would load.


Its odd because if I play a video from the watch now section, it will play like normal, it only seems to happen when I actually go into my library.


Any help is appreciated.

Follow up:

Solved it. Turns out I had used all my authorisations and had to deauthorise one of my other devices before authorising this one.

Weird, usually Apple will send a push notification to authorise your device.
